Our word “week” may come from the Old Norse word vikja, which means “to turn.”. Sunday and Monday, or course, honor the Sun and the Moon. Atheistic revolutionaries tried, unsuccessfully, to get rid of the seven-day week. In 1793 the leaders of the French Revolution produced a new calendar divided into three ten-day “decades.”.Days of the week in French ; (Aujourd'hui on est) mardi, (Today it's) Tuesday ; (On sera) mercredi, (It will be) Wednesday ; (Ce sera) jeudi, (It will be) Thursday.Days of the week / Early Years / Young Learners / English - Days of the week - Order of days of the week - French days of the week match up - Days of the ...May 5, 2021 ... In order to express the date, you first much know the days of the week and the months of the year in French. All months, days of the week, and seasons in French are masculine and are not capitalized unless they are used at the beginning of a sentence. Days and months. French calendars start with Monday as the first day of the …

Weeks are often mapped against yearly calendars, but are typically not the basis for them, as weeks are not ...Nov 2, 2023 · Mardi (Tuesday): Honoring the God of War. On to "Mardi," or Tuesday, which pays homage to the Roman god of war, Mars. In French, "Mardi" is a day of action, similar to the fiery energy associated with Mars. French uses a lot fewer capital letters than English. Many words that have to be capitalised in English can't be capitalised in French. For example, date words, days of the week and months of the year aren't capitalised in French unless they are beginning a sentence.French Weekdays PowerPoint – This PowerPoint is the perfect place to start when first introducing children to the days of the week in French. According to international standard ISO 8601, Monday is the first day of the week. It is followed by Tuesday, Wednesday, Thursday, Friday, and Saturday. Sunday is the 7th and last day of the week. Although this is the international standard, several countries, including the United States and Canada, consider Sunday as the start of the week.
